氫能市場成長驅動因素

隨著各國努力減少碳排放並實現淨零排放目標,全球氫能市場正快速擴張。 2025年,該市場規模為2,295.3億美元,預計2026年將達2,426.3億美元,到2034年將達到4,069.5億美元,預測期內複合年增長率為6.36%。亞太地區佔領先地位,預計2025年將佔全球市場佔有率的31.45%。這得益於強勁的工業需求、豐富的再生能源資源以及政府大力支持氫能應用的政策。

氫能正日益被認為是一種用途廣泛的能源載體,可用於鋼鐵、水泥、煉油和化學等行業的發電、儲能和脫碳。 作為化石燃料的低碳替代品,綠氫能正幫助各國實現淨零排放承諾,同時加速向再生能源轉型。液化空氣集團、林德集團、空氣產品公司、殼牌、英國石油公司、西門子能源、Plug Power 和康明斯等主要市場參與者正在推動綠色氫能、儲能和燃料電池技術的創新。值得注意的是,2025 年 2 月,西門子、國富氫能和 RCT GH Hydrogen 簽署了一份諒解備忘錄 (MoU),旨在推進綠色氫能價值鏈,重點關注基於電解槽的生產流程。

市場動態

驅動因素:氫能與再生能源和儲能解決方案的整合是成長的關鍵驅動因素。綠氫能能夠儲存過剩的風能和太陽能,從而提高電網穩定性,並為工業和交通運輸領域提供無碳電力。 2025 年 4 月,亞洲開發銀行 (ADB) 投資 1.04 億美元,用於探索綠氫能和儲能技術在喬治亞的潛力,凸顯了氫能在新興市場的戰略地位。

阻礙因素:高昂的生產成本仍是一大挑戰。透過電解法生產綠色氫氣需要消耗大量能源,而且與儲存、運輸和加註相關的額外基礎設施成本使其競爭力不如灰色氫氣和傳統燃料。

機會:向氫基煉鋼的轉型預計將推動需求成長。雖然傳統的煉鋼製程會排放大量二氧化碳,但氫基直接還原鐵(DRI)技術正在歐洲、亞洲和中東地區受到關注。由林德工程公司和殼牌公司牽頭的德國REFHYNE II計畫(一座100兆瓦的可再生氫氣工廠)旨在每天生產44,000公斤綠色氫氣,以實現工業流程的脫碳。

趨勢:由於電池電氣化面臨的挑戰,氫能在航運和重型車輛領域的應用正在加速。 氫衍生燃料,例如氫燃料電池和綠色氨/甲醇,可提供更長的續航里程、更快的加氫速度和更低的排放。例如,沃爾沃卡車正準備在 2026 年進行氫燃料卡車的道路測試,以幫助重型運輸的脫碳。

挑戰:綠色氫氣和電解槽技術的高成本阻礙了其廣泛應用。由於價格實惠且基礎設施完善,天然氣製灰氫仍然是主流類型。

細分市場分析

依類型劃分:灰氫將成為主流,到 2026 年將佔 95.25% 的市場佔有率。它透過蒸汽重整 (SMR) 制取,不進行碳捕獲。在政府倡議和再生能源項目投資的支持下,綠色氫氣是成長最快的細分市場,複合年增長率 (CAGR) 為 15.33%。

依生產製程劃分:2026年,重整(不含碳捕獲)將佔81.00%的市場佔有率,這主要得益於低成本生產和成熟的蒸汽甲烷重整(SMR)技術。其他工藝,包括水電解,將以9.27%的複合年增長率成長,從而實現低碳氫化合物解決方案。

依終端用戶產業劃分:2025年,煉油廠將佔40.53%的市場佔有率,氫氣在煉油廠的加氫裂解和脫硫製程中廣泛應用。由於化學製造對氫氣的需求不斷增長,甲醇產量預計將以7.90%的複合年增長率增長。鋼鐵和氨產業也是主要的氫氣消費產業,隨著綠色氫氣的廣泛應用,其需求也不斷增長。

區域展望

  • 亞太地區:以中國、日本、韓國和印度為主導,該市場規模最大,預計2025年將達到1,104.6億美元,2026年將達到1,172.8億美元。光是中國市場預計到2026年就將達到514.3億美元,主要得益於對綠色氫能和燃料電池的投資。
  • 歐洲:預計到2025年將達到461億美元,其中德國(114.5億美元)和其他國家(71.5億美元)將引領市場成長。脫碳政策和大規模政府投資正推動該市場以7.30%的複合年增長率成長。
  • 北美:預計到2025年將達到409.6億美元,美國預計在2026年將達到361億美元,主要得益於扶持政策和基礎設施投資。
  • 拉丁美洲:預計到2025年將達到73.5億美元,該地區受益於再生能源在綠色氫氣生產的潛力。
  • 中東和非洲:預計到2025年將達到134.7億美元,該地區正利用豐富的太陽輻射進行電解制氫。

Growth Factors of hydrogen Market

The global hydrogen market is expanding rapidly as nations strive to reduce carbon emissions and achieve net-zero targets. Valued at USD 229.53 billion in 2025, the market is projected to reach USD 242.63 billion in 2026 and is expected to grow to USD 406.95 billion by 2034, representing a CAGR of 6.36% during the forecast period. In 2025, the Asia Pacific region dominated the market with a share of 31.45%, driven by strong industrial demand, abundant renewable energy resources, and robust government policies supporting hydrogen adoption.

Hydrogen is increasingly recognized as a versatile energy vector, supporting power generation, energy storage, and decarbonization across industries such as steel, cement, refining, and chemicals. It serves as a low-carbon alternative to fossil fuels, helping nations meet net-zero pledges while facilitating the transition to renewable energy. Leading market players, including Air Liquide, Linde, Air Products, Shell, BP, Siemens Energy, Plug Power, and Cummins, are driving innovations in green hydrogen, storage, and fuel cell technologies. Notably, in February 2025, Siemens, Guofu Hydrogen, and RCT GH Hydrogen signed a Memorandum of Understanding (MoU) to advance green hydrogen value chains, focusing on electrolyzer-based production processes.

Market Dynamics

Drivers: The integration of hydrogen with renewable energy and storage solutions is a key growth driver. Green hydrogen enables storage of excess wind and solar energy, providing grid stability and supporting carbon-free electricity for industrial and transportation sectors. In April 2025, the Asian Development Bank (ADB) invested USD 104 million to explore green hydrogen potential and energy storage in Georgia, highlighting the strategic role of hydrogen in emerging markets.

Restraints: High production costs remain a major challenge. Green hydrogen production through electrolysis is energy-intensive, and associated infrastructure for storage, transport, and refueling adds to costs, making it less competitive than grey hydrogen or conventional fuels.

Opportunities: The shift toward hydrogen-based steelmaking is anticipated to boost demand. Traditional steel production generates significant CO2 emissions, and hydrogen-based DRI (direct reduced iron) technologies are gaining attention in Europe, Asia, and the Middle East. Projects like REFHYNE II in Germany, a 100 MW renewable hydrogen unit by Linde Engineering and Shell, aim to produce 44,000 kilograms/day of green hydrogen to decarbonize industrial operations.

Trends: Hydrogen adoption in shipping and heavy-duty vehicles is accelerating, as these sectors face challenges with battery electrification. Hydrogen fuel cells and hydrogen-derived fuels such as green ammonia and methanol offer longer ranges, faster refueling, and lower emissions. For instance, Volvo Trucks is preparing hydrogen-powered combustion trucks for road testing in 2026, supporting decarbonization of heavy transport.

Challenges: High costs for green hydrogen and electrolyzer technologies hinder widespread adoption. Grey hydrogen, produced from natural gas, remains the dominant type due to its affordability and existing infrastructure.

Segmentation Analysis

By Type: Grey hydrogen dominates with a 95.25% share in 2026, produced via steam methane reforming (SMR) without carbon capture. Green hydrogen is the fastest-growing segment, with a CAGR of 15.33%, supported by government initiatives and investments in renewable energy projects.

By Production Process: Reforming (without carbon capture) held 81.00% share in 2026, driven by lower production costs and established SMR technology. Other processes, including water electrolysis, are expanding at a 9.27% CAGR, enabling low-carbon hydrogen solutions.

By End-Use Industry: Refineries dominate with a 40.53% share in 2025, as hydrogen is extensively used in hydrocracking and desulfurization. Methanol production is projected to grow at a CAGR of 7.90%, reflecting increased hydrogen demand in chemical manufacturing. Steel and ammonia sectors are also key consumers, particularly with rising green hydrogen adoption.

Regional Outlook

  • Asia Pacific: Dominant region with USD 110.46 billion in 2025 and USD 117.28 billion in 2026, led by China, Japan, South Korea, and India. China's market alone reached USD 51.43 billion in 2026 due to green hydrogen and fuel cell investments.
  • Europe: Valued at USD 46.10 billion in 2025, led by Germany (USD 11.45 billion) and other countries (USD 7.15 billion). The market is growing at 7.30% CAGR due to decarbonization policies and large government investments.
  • North America: Estimated at USD 40.96 billion in 2025, with the U.S. at USD 36.10 billion in 2026, driven by supportive policies and infrastructure investments.
  • Latin America: USD 7.35 billion in 2025, benefiting from renewable energy potential for green hydrogen production.
  • Middle East & Africa: USD 13.47 billion in 2025, leveraging high solar radiation for electrolysis-based hydrogen production.

Competitive Landscape

Major players include Linde plc, Air Liquide, Air Products, Shell, Aramco, Toyota, ITM Power, Nel ASA, Technip Energies, Cummins, Messer, Ballard Power, Plug Power, BP, and ExxonMobil. Strategic partnerships, infrastructure investments, and technological advancements are key strategies. For example, in March 2025, Air Products Qudra and Aramco formed a joint venture to supply low-carbon hydrogen to Jubail Industrial City.

Conclusion

The global hydrogen market is set to grow from USD 229.53 billion in 2025 to USD 406.95 billion by 2034, driven by industrial decarbonization, green hydrogen adoption, and infrastructure investments. Grey hydrogen currently dominates, but green hydrogen is the fastest-growing segment. Asia Pacific leads the market, followed by Europe and North America, with hydrogen playing a pivotal role in achieving global net-zero and energy transition goals.
